OK, perhaps not the best question ever asked of me, but certainly one of the most frequent; “where are the FAQs, the how-to’s, the I-need-help-on-something-mechanical on LinkedIn?”

Easy!

See that little round picture of you in the top left corner of any LinkedIn page? Click it and a dropdown table includes “Help” as an option.

OK you did the hard part, you gave yourself permission to ask for help. No gnashing of teeth or keys needed.

LinkedIn to the rescue! With a very robust body of knowledge, all very well integrated and keyword driven, continuously updated, to help walk you through the mechanics of making a change for the better to your profile and posts.

Dive in. It’s usually pretty educational.
